Immigrants from Liberia vs Iroquois Divorced or Separated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 135,277,258 people shows a poor negative corre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from Liberia and percentage of population currently divorced or separated in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of -0.157 and weighted average of 12.6%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 207,262,032 people shows a weak positive correlation between the proportion of Iroquois and percentage of population currently divorced or separated in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.221 and weighted average of 12.9%, a difference of 1.9%.
